立即下载 DOCA,开启高性能AI 网络之旅,实现“一站式” 编程
内容创建/渲染

利用 OpenUSD 构建产品配置器

从广告公司到软件供应商的开发者都在助力全球品牌通过产品配置器解决方案为数字体验和视觉故事提供超个性化体验。

通过将 NVIDIA OmniverseOpenUSD生成式 AI 集成到产品配置器中,解决方案提供商和软件开发者能够为品牌和零售消费者提供交互式、光线追踪的逼真体验。

当整合到 OpenUSD 中时,可以更快地从设计团队获取准确的 CAD 数据,并将其交付给营销团队,以便在活动素材创建和数字体验中使用。

产品配置器使最终用户能够从任何角度实时切换和更改预定的变体,例如汽车的颜色、轮胎类型或内饰选项。生成式 AI 可以添加即时的超个性化层,例如在海滩与山脉中不同的周围环境。

视频 1. 使用 OpenUSD 和 Omniverse API 开发下一代 3D 产品配置器

3D 产品配置器构建此类应用程序或解决方案有助于解锁艺术家对舞台 3D 资产和环境的再利用,从而节省大量时间并提高灵活性。这些体验可以面向消费者,也可以面向内部,以便在营销活动中大规模创建品牌、产品准确的内容,例如 2D 渲染或渲染视频。

软件和服务提供商,如KatanaSAPWPP,已经开发了配置器解决方案,以便为其客户和内部团队解锁这些新的可能性。此外,像Lotus Tech这样的公司也在构建内部解决方案,以更快地提供营销内容。

这样一来,品牌在内容创作流程方面可节省高达40%的时间,在为营销活动和数字体验提供产品准确的内容方面,速度提升了18倍。

使用 NVIDIA Omniverse SDK 和 API 在 OpenUSD 上开发产品配置器,为您提供了一个强大且快速的门户,以便将生成式 AI 引入您的应用程序和工作流程中。

NVIDIA NIM 可以帮助您集成 AI 功能,例如文本转图像、文本转 3D 或自动语音识别(ASR)工具,用于内容创建、聊天机器人、copilot 等。

迈出在 OpenUSD 上构建支持生成式 AI 的配置器解决方案的第一步,您的团队需要具备多种不同的技能组合,并且可能需要改变当前的工作流程。

为了帮助您入门,NVIDIA 发布了一份产品配置器参考架构

Diagram shows components such as partner data, templates, an authoring application, variant authoring and management, scene optimization, messaging events, and delivery platforms.
图 1. 产品配置器参考架构

如何使用参考架构

该架构基于我们从客户那里看到的各种部署。它突出了构建此类解决方案时应该考虑的核心组件和贡献者。

1.全栈开发者

全栈开发者使用Omniverse Kit SDK创建自定义扩展程序,从而为整个项目奠定基础。他们还使用kit-app-template仓库开发自定义 Kit 应用,为进一步开发奠定基础。

2.平台开发者

平台开发者负责管理数据支持和转换,创建并维护与第三方应用集成的自定义工具和连接器,以确保数据处理和功能的顺畅运行。

3.外观开发

在此角色中,开发者的任务是使用素材数据库中的高质量英雄素材,处理产品的视觉方面。他们通过选择合适的环境、摄像头、照明和材质来构建场景,以创建具有视觉吸引力的产品。

4.工作流支持

在打包场景以供部署之前,流程支持开发者、全栈开发者或技术美工会对 USD 变体选项进行迭代,并通过创建基于节点的消息传递事件、优化材料、缩短加载时间等来优化场景。

5.部署到云服务

将面向消费者的查看应用部署到云服务中,如 NVIDIA Graphic Delivery Network(GDN),可让您的行业客户在全球范围内无缝访问 3D 交互式配置器。

6.Web 开发者

为改善行业客户的体验,Web 开发者将 Omniverse App Streaming API 集成到客户的网页中。这使网页能够直接从云服务流式传输 Omniverse 视口,并将网页的交互式功能链接到 Kit 应用中的消息传递事件。因此,最终用户可以毫不费力地修改和交互场景。

7.交付平台

当您的网页由 Web 服务器安全托管和管理时,它就在各种互联网连接的平台上变得易于访问。

8.最终用户互动

现在,全球行业客户可以访问您的内容配置器,因此他们与视口、变体和场景的任何交互都会通过消息传递事件进行传输。然后,这些事件会反馈到流程中,使查看应用程序能够实时进行实时更新。

开始开发您自己的解决方案

要开始构建产品配置器工具和应用,请下载产品配置器参考架构

使用OpenUSD 产品配置器指南查看文档和示例,或观看 NVIDIA 深度学习研究所关于使用OpenUSD 和 Omniverse 构建产品配置器的培训。

7 月 28 日至 8 月 1 日,在科罗拉多会议中心和在线举办的 SIGGRAPH 大会上,您可以了解有关 OpenUSD 的更多信息,并与 NVIDIA 专家会面。参加以下 SIGGRAPH 亮点:

  • NVIDIA 创始人兼首席执行官 Jensen Huang 先生将于 7 月 29 日 (星期一) 发表炉边谈话,介绍生成式 AI 和加速计算领域的最新动态。
  • 7 月 29 日(星期一),黄仁勋先生与 Meta 首席执行官马克·扎克伯格一起讨论基础研究如何实现人工智能突破。
  • OpenUSD 日(7 月 30 日星期二), 业内杰出人士和开发者将展示如何使用 OpenUSD 构建三维制作流程和工具。
  • 探索由专家指导的 OpenUSD 实践培训实验室的综合时间表,这些实验室旨在增强您的三维开发工作流程。
  • 参加 the OpenUSD 开发者见面会,在 7 月 31 日星期三,与其他开发者和行业领导者交流,建立持久的关系,并通过共享见解和经验相互激励。

免费开始使用 NVIDIA Omniverse SDK,访问 OpenUSD 资源,连接 Omniverse 开发者社区,并通过订阅 时事通讯以及在 YouTubeDiscord 上关注 NVIDIA Omniverse,保持最新动态。

 

标签